Runbook: account recovery during the Lanternmoor password reset revamp. While the new flow is behind the feature flag, legacy reset emails remain active; both paths write to the same audit log, which the reviewer should cross-check for duplicates. If a support agent triggers recovery on a flagged account, the system requires manual unlock by the on-call engineer. Identity verification uses the revamped challenge set from the Ostwick spec. The manual unlock console accepts the recovery passphrase below.

strongbox words: druath-quenael

Handover: Validator Plugin System (Project Quillgate)

Mara is taking over plugin registry duties from me. Validators load from the manifest at startup; a malformed schema disables only that plugin, never the pipeline. Support should check the rejection log before escalating, since 90% of tickets are authors shipping stale manifests. Hot-reload works but requires the registry flag set in staging first. The signing vault for third-party plugins unlocks with the recovery passphrase noted directly below this paragraph.

recovery phrase for fajeg-kawep: druix-gorius-briax-ulaeth-fraox-lammir-pelox-jormir-pelwyn-julir

**CI note: resizr-cli batch failures**

The Bramble pipeline intermittently fails the resize stage when the worker pool exceeds eight threads; libvips under the Ostermark base image exhausts file descriptors. Pin concurrency to six in the pipeline config until the base image is patched. To confirm you are looking at the affected run, match it against the build token recorded below.

session token of kahag-bawip = htk6_729d08

# Flaglight Rollouts — Approvals

Quick version for on-call: any rollout touching more than 5% of traffic needs an approval in Flaglight before the ramp continues. Kill switches don't need approval — just flip them and note it in the incident channel. Scheduled ramps pause automatically if error budget burns hot. If you're stuck at 2 a.m. with a pending approval, there's one person authorized to override, and that's the approver below.

account owner for tagep-bafof: Norael Gilax Juleth